More funding for education


Chong (centre in white shirt), and Perak MCA chief Datuk Dr Mah Hang Soon (in blue shirt) with representatives of the 73 Chinese primary schools after last year’s allocation was presented to them.

A total of RM4.16mil that was promised last year was distributed to 73 Chinese primary schools in Perak last week for repairs and to upgrade facilities.

Deputy Education Minister Chong Sin Woon said prior to this, RM1.57mil had already been disbursed to 24 Chinese primary schools in the state.
